Night-shift staff: Floor 4 of the Tellhaven Building opens this week. After 21:00, access is via the rear stairwell only; the lifts are locked out overnight during the settling period. Complete a walk-through of the new floor once per shift and log it. The stairwell keypad accepts the code below.

badge for yahop-fawep: bdg-XBKXI-68071

Alert description: Dedupe-Warden failure. This alert fires when the on-call alert deduplicator at Fernhollow stops collapsing duplicate pages, causing the same incident to page multiple rotations. Root causes are usually a stale fingerprint cache or a schema change in upstream alert payloads. Reviewer note: any change to fingerprint fields must bump the cache version, or stale entries will persist. If the alert fires after this change merges, send details to the address below.

billing contact of bawep-tajeg = tamath.silion.fraok@olvarqsoft.local

# InkLedger Environments

InkLedger, our PDF invoice renderer, runs in three environments: dev, staging, and production. Each environment has its own font cache, template bucket, and render queue. New team members should verify staging parity before promoting any template change. Please read each setting carefully before editing anything. The staging environment currently uses the following configuration values.

deployment values, yadup-tajof:
oliath:
  log_level: debug
  metrics_host: metrics.oliath.zemvarlabs.internal
  pool_size: 4

If the Quillpress markdown pipeline wedges in production (usually a malformed table plugin, don't ask), normal deploy permissions won't cut it — you'll need break-glass access to restart the sanitizer tier directly. Reviewers: only approve break-glass PRs that include an incident link and a rollback note. Access expires after four hours and everything is logged to the audit stream. To actually activate the break-glass session, the console will prompt for the recovery passphrase listed just below.

strongbox words: kelion-ralvan-casix-aldeth-gorius-kelath-isteth-tamwyn-novok-queniel-druok-quenok-wenael